Friday, 4 July 2008

La Cabina

This is the kind of video you should have seen on TV as a child when you were off school for the day, and it should have disturbed the fuck out of you like a sesame street feature on tonsil removal. But you probably didn't, so watch it now instead, i love the fucking music, the atmosphere, this is cool.

Here is a link to watch it bigger.

